Overview
Secure VPN-Safer Internet, developed by Secure Signal Inc., is a mobile application squarely aimed at enhancing user privacy and security online. Boasting over 100 million downloads and a strong 4.7-star rating from over 2.3 million reviews, this VPN service positions itself as a reliable tool for users seeking to browse the internet more safely and anonymously. While categorized under 'Entertainment' – an unusual classification for a VPN – its core functionality revolves around providing a secure and encrypted connection, thereby safeguarding personal data and allowing access to content that might be geographically restricted.
The app's primary purpose is to create a private network from a public internet connection, essentially masking the user's IP address and encrypting their online activities. This is crucial in an era where data privacy is paramount, offering peace of mind whether connecting to public Wi-Fi hotspots or simply wishing to keep online habits confidential. Its widespread adoption suggests a user-friendly interface and effective performance, making advanced internet security accessible to a broad audience.
Key Features
- Encrypted Connection: Secures your internet traffic, protecting personal data from snoopers.
- IP Address Masking: Hides your real IP address, enhancing anonymity online.
- Global Servers: Connects to servers worldwide, enabling access to geo-restricted content.
- Wi-Fi Protection: Safeguards your connection on public Wi-Fi networks.
- User-Friendly Interface: Designed for easy one-tap connection and navigation.
- Fast Speeds: Aims to provide a smooth browsing and streaming experience.
